Perfume

Effective period / Period of releases: 2003 - 2023

Members: A-chan, Nocchi, Kashiyuka

Perfume is a J-pop/electropop idol group from Hiroshima Prefecture, Japan, which formed in 2000. After two singles released only in the Hiroshima area through a small local label, they would migrate to Tokyo in 2003 and started an ongoing collaboration with Capsule's Yasutaka Nakata, who writes and produces the group's material. They remained an indie group until 2005, when they signed to Tokuma Japan Communications and began to achieve national popularity. In 2012, they signed to Universal Music amidst growing international popularity, after their 2007 song "Polyrhythm" was featured in the Disney/Pixar film Cars 2.

Their name was originally stylised in Japanese as ぱふゅ→む on their first two singles.
